从水溶液中吸附自然有机物质的高效吸附由宏的弱基离子交换树脂:性能,机制和固定床柱
Xingdi Ma1, Yangxue Liu2, Zhonglin Chen1
1State Key Laboratory of Urban Water Resources and Environment, School of Environment, Harbin Institute of Technology, Harbin, China.
概括
一种巨孔离子交换树脂有效地使用离子交换从水中去除天然有机物质 (NOM). 这种可重复使用的树脂具有很高的吸附能力和稳定性,使其适用于水处理应用.

背景情况:
- 水中的天然有机物质 (NOM) 给水处理带来了挑战.
- 胺酸作为适合的模型污染物用于研究NOM去除.
研究的目的:
- 为了研究D301巨孔弱性离子交换树脂对NOM去除的有效性.
- 分析树脂的吸附机制,容量和可重复使用性.
主要方法:
- 用酸作为一个模型污染物.
- 使用3D光,UV-Vis和FTIR光谱进行分析.
- 进行了动力学,热力学和异热学研究 (Langmuir,Thomas,Yoon-Nelson,BDST).
主要成果:
- 离子交换被确定为主要的吸附机制.
- 最大吸附能力达到了37.78mg/g.
- 树脂在多次再生循环后表现出优异的可重复使用性和稳定的吸附效率.
结论:
- D301离子交换树脂是一种有效且可重复使用的吸附剂,用于从水中去除NOM.
- 这项研究为预测这种树脂的实际应用提供了可靠的基础.

Ion Exchange
546
Ion exchange chromatography separates charged molecules from a solution by reversibly exchanging them with mobile, or 'active', ions associated with the oppositely charged stationary phase. This method can be used to separate ions, soften and deionize water, and purify solutions. The polymers comprising the ion-exchange column are high-molecular-weight and chemically stable polymers, crosslinked to be porous and essentially insoluble. Extraction: Advanced Methods
415
Metal ions can be separated from one another by complexation with organic ligands–the chelating agent– to form uncharged chelates. Here, the chelating agent must contain hydrophobic groups and behave as a weak acid, losing a proton to bind with the metal. Since most organic ligands used in this process are insoluble or undergo oxidation in the aqueous phase, the chelating agent is initially added to the organic phase and extracted into the aqueous phase.
